# Prose Style — how mugiwara writes
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
Applies to every sentence a human reads in the output: mission reports,
|
|
4
|
+
review findings prose, PR descriptions, closure summaries, code comments.
|
|
5
|
+
Findings keep their one-line format; this governs everything around them.
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
## Openings
|
|
8
|
+
|
|
9
|
+
- Start with the substance — the verdict, the number, the file. Never with a
|
|
10
|
+
warm-up.
|
|
11
|
+
- Banned openers: "It's worth noting", "It should be noted", "It's important
|
|
12
|
+
to remember", "First of all", "In this report".
|
|
13
|
+
- No meta-commentary: never describe the writing ("This section will cover…")
|
|
14
|
+
— just cover it.
|
|
15
|
+
|
|
16
|
+
## Words
|
|
17
|
+
|
|
18
|
+
- Cut hedges and intensifiers: very, quite, fairly, somewhat, rather,
|
|
19
|
+
extremely. The evidence carries the weight, not the adverb.
|
|
20
|
+
- Prefer the plain verb: use over utilize/leverage, help over facilitate,
|
|
21
|
+
start over commence, show over demonstrate.
|
|
22
|
+
- No inflation adjectives: robust, seamless, comprehensive, powerful,
|
|
23
|
+
cutting-edge, state-of-the-art. If a thing is robust, say what it survives.
|
|
24
|
+
- Concrete over abstract: "3 tests fail on empty cart" beats "several issues
|
|
25
|
+
affect checkout stability".
|
|
26
|
+
|
|
27
|
+
## Sentences
|
|
28
|
+
|
|
29
|
+
- Active voice by default. Name the actor: "Zoro added pagination" not
|
|
30
|
+
"pagination was added".
|
|
31
|
+
- One idea per sentence. Vary length deliberately; never settle into
|
|
32
|
+
uniform staccato or uniform sprawl.
|
|
33
|
+
- No rhetorical setup-then-answer ("So what does this mean? It means…").
|
|
34
|
+
Ask nothing you then answer yourself.
|
|
35
|
+
|
|
36
|
+
## Structure
|
|
37
|
+
|
|
38
|
+
- Verdict first, evidence after, reasoning last. A reader who stops early
|
|
39
|
+
still has the conclusion.
|
|
40
|
+
- No binary-contrast crutch: "not just X but Y", "it's not about X, it's
|
|
41
|
+
about Y". State X and Y plainly if both matter.
|
|
42
|
+
- Lists carry items, not introductions. No "The following are some reasons
|
|
43
|
+
why:" before a list that explains itself.
|
|
44
|
+
- No dramatic fragmentation for effect. Fragments are for pace where the
|
|
45
|
+
reader already has context, not for emphasis theater.
|
|
46
|
+
|
|
47
|
+
## Honesty
|
|
48
|
+
|
|
49
|
+
- Severity words follow the rubric only — "critical" means critical, never
|
|
50
|
+
emphasis. No marketing language in reports: a fix is merged, not shipped
|
|
51
|
+
with confidence.
|
|
52
|
+
- Numbers beat adjectives everywhere both exist.
|
|
53
|
+
- Before sending user-facing prose: delete every sentence that survives its
|
|
54
|
+
own removal. If nothing changes meaning, it was filler.
